  2. Lady Elizabeth Angela Marguerite Bowes-Lyon: 4 August 1900: 30 March 2002: 101 years: In 1923, she married the future King George VI, and had issue, including Queen Elizabeth II. She became queen consort and empress consort of India in 1936, and in later life, after the death of her husband, she was known as Queen Elizabeth The Queen Mother.
